Payden Government lagged returns against current returns
Autocorrelation, which is Payden Government mutual fund's lagged correlation, explains the relationship between observations of its time series of returns over different periods of time. The observations are said to be independent if autocorrelation is zero. Autocorrelation is calculated as a function of mean and variance and can have practical application in predicting Payden Government's mutual fund expected returns. We can calculate the autocorrelation of Payden Government returns to help us make a trade decision. For example, suppose you find that Payden Government has exhibited high autocorrelation historically, and you observe that the mutual fund is moving up for the past few days. In that case, you can expect the price movement to match the lagging time series.

Payden Government regressed lagged prices vs. current prices
Serial correlation can be approximated by using the Durbin-Watson (DW) test. The correlation can be either positive or negative. If Payden Government mutual fund is displaying a positive serial correlation, investors will expect a positive pattern to continue. However, if Payden Government mutual fund is observed to have a negative serial correlation, investors will generally project negative sentiment on having a locked-in long position in Payden Government mutual fund over time.
